IV. Pre-installation
Before installing the controller, it is important to do a site
assessment and consider where and how you will mount the
unit. The controller should be mounted on a wall or other sur-
face at least ten feet away from the edge of the water and less
than six feet from the GFCI power source.
Once the best site is selected, obtain all necessary mounting
screws or anchors (no mounting screws are provided with
controller). Seal-tight or strain relief connectors for the electrical
access holes in the control box and electrical wire will also
be needed.
A. Timed Feeds
The controller was designed with the flexibility to be adjusted
to meet individual user applications. Feed times and alerts can
be adjusted through optional dip switch settings. To access and
adjust the dip switches, located on the back of the board (see
Figure 2), disconnect the controller from the power source and
remove the three mounting screws.
The timed feed and delay option allows the use of erosion feed-
ers on spas and small bodies of water without spiking. An auto-
matic shut down feature that can be adjusted for small pool/spa
applications. Additionally, the timed feed allows the injection of
sanitizer before the ORP/pH sensors.
